I have had great fun assembling the new Gorkanaut. It is a great kit with lots to do and there are plenty of options to change the look of the beast.
This is what I went for in the end. A big Klaw on the right hand side with shoot shootas and that amazing looking gun on the left. There is an ork sitting behind the gun which is a nice detail and there is Dakka running out of every orphus.
The Klaw is a great piece of work. It is suitably huge and looks really 'meaty'. I could easily see it ripping hunks out of enemy tanks and transports.
I spent a few days getting some paint on and I am really enjoying the level of detail. I have gone with my usual Red, Yellow & Blue so that it will tie in with the rest of the army.
I went to town with the washes to really dirty the whole thing up and no doubt I will spend another few evening picking out detail here and there. I thought I would include a 'Painboy' in the picture to give a better idea of scale.
A monster addition, a fun build and a treat to paint.
It will be fun to get some of the other Ork pieces out of the garage and see them all together. I feel a Waaaagghh coming on.

Orc Painboy
I have been working on the Orc Painboy. It is a really cool model with lots and lots of detail. I think I will be working on it on and off for some time but he is coming along nicely.
I struggled to get a decent photo of him because of the position of the right arm. It casts half his body in shadow.
I love all the knives and scissors and various other 'medical' devices he has about his person.
I have gone with a white head piece and mask in the hope that it will tie in nicely with the goblin orderlies, when they arrive.
